What is a Car Key Locksmith?
A car key locksmith is a customized expert trained in handling a large variety of car key and lock-related concerns. Unlike conventional locksmiths who work on residential or commercial locks, car key locksmith professionals concentrate on vehicle-related jobs. Their skillset enables them to deal with modern electronic key systems, conventional metal keys, and even innovative keyless entry systems.

Types of Car Key Services Offered by Locksmiths
Modern locksmith professionals are equipped with tools and technology to manage a wide range of key-related services. Here's a more detailed take a look at their key locations of proficiency:
1. Standard Key Cutting
For older lorries or those utilizing metal keys, locksmith professionals can duplicate or replace keys utilizing accuracy cutting tools.
2. Transponder Key Programming
Transponder keys have a chip that interacts with your car's onboard computer system to start the engine. If this chip is damaged or lost, a locksmith can program new keys to match your car.
3. Distance and Keyless Entry Systems
Distance keys and keyless entry systems are ending up being progressively typical, particularly in modern lorries. A locksmith can repair, reprogram, or replace these innovative systems.
4. Smart Key Repair or Replacement
Smart keys, which permit you to unlock, start, and control your car from another location, can establish technical problems. Specialized locksmith professionals can replace or reprogram these innovative keys.
5. Ignition Repair
When your car's ignition cylinder causes problems, such as a key being stuck or declining to turn, a locksmith can repair or replace the system.

FAQs About Locksmith Car Key Services1. Just how much does it cost to replace a car key?
The cost of replacing a car key varies depending upon the key type. Basic metal keys are typically less costly than transponder or smart keys, which need programming. Prices typically vary from ₤ 50 to ₤ 300 but can be greater for luxury cars.
2. Can a locksmith make a key without the original?
Yes. An experienced locksmith can produce a brand-new key even if you do not have the original by utilizing the car's VIN number and other technical methods.
3. Are locksmith services for vehicles covered by insurance?
Oftentimes, car insurance may cover locksmith services, specifically for emergencies. Contact your service provider to discover out if it's consisted of in your policy.
4. The length of time does it require to replace a car key?
The time required depends on the key type. A standard key may take just a couple of minutes, while transponder and smart keys might use up to an hour due to programming needs.
5. What should I do if my key breaks in the ignition?
If your key breaks in the ignition, prevent attempting to eliminate it yourself given that this may trigger more damage. Call a locksmith who can safely extract the broken key and repair or replace the ignition as required.
